VILLA CLARA, July 20 (Edel José García, CNP) Police raided a
home in the Arroyo Naranjo district of Havana and confiscated 50 video tapes of
movies which were presumbly being rented to neighbors. The owners of the
business were fined 1,500 pesos (about 68 dollars).
Renting video tapes is considered illegal by the government, yet video
rental banks, as they are called here, proliferate, mostly because entertainment
options on the two government-run TV channels are few.
Recently the Ministry of Culture announced it would open several video
rental banks in Havana, but few have any hope of that actually happening.
